Mark CJ Davis Jr.

Board Member

Director of IT Support Services at Swarthmore College, Swarthmore, PA

Mark Davis, the Director of IT Support Services at Swarthmore College, is a seasoned IT leader, mentor, presenter, and author with extensive expertise in IT service management, Information Security, Client Relations, Organizational Leadership, team building, and strategic partnering. He excels in planning and implementing best practice methodologies, along with data analysis, and has a wealth of experience leading cross-functional teams to design and integrate technology solutions. His accomplishments include the implementation of ITIL best practice methodologies, ensuring service continuity for Hybrid and Remote work. In his various leadership positions at Swarthmore College, Mark has overseen and facilitated the day-to-day strategic operations of IT services. Including the management of institutional information systems, close collaboration with senior leadership, faculty, staff, and students, as well as the establishment of strategic partnerships within the community. Additionally, Mark serves as chair of Swarthmore's Information Security Committee, contributing to the re-imagination of its mission and the enhancement of privacy, GDPR, and GLBA compliance, ensuring adherence to Information Security Policies, Standards, Processes, and Procedures within the organization.

His commitment to student success and DEI is evident through partnerships with the Dean's office, facilitating community events, and supporting initiatives like the Computer Access Pilot Program and the summer scholars program (S3P). As a dedicated team builder and consultative thought partner, Mark is deeply committed to professional development, creating synergy, and fostering cultures of inclusive excellence. He currently serves on CUPA-HR, (College and university professional association for Human Resources), where he contributes to the Learning and professional development committee and Annual Conference Program. Mark is a key member of Swarthmore’s DEI committee, raising awareness about critical business practices requiring DEI considerations. He has been a featured presenter at Swarthmore's inclusive leadership events and major conferences like NERCOMP, EDUCAUSE, and SIGUCCS.

As an active member of NERCOMP Mark passionately serves the community in a variety of capacities including the Conference Program Committee, Conference Track Chair, Professional Development Committee, Workshop facilitator and Community Relations Committee. He also co-chairs the Mentoring Task Force and has played a key role in implementing the NERCOMP Mentorship programs! In addition to his leadership role at Swarthmore, Mark is a 2023 Next Leaders Fellow, a leadership program advocating for BIPOC professionals and aspiring Senior Leaders and CIOs in higher education.

Mark's commitment extends beyond Swarthmore, where he works as a career and technology advisor in his community. He is passionate about the influence emotional intelligence has on people, partnership, and progress!

As a recent Mark Berman Community Outreach Award recipient, his commitment to supporting the values of NERCOMP’s strategic goals and mission is embodied in a phrase he often uses to describe his experience: “This is my NERCOMP Family!”
